Our verdict is Benign. Variant got -15 ACMG points: 0P and 15B. BP4_StrongBP6_ModerateBP7BS1BS2

The NM_002043.5(GABRR2):​c.186C>T​(p.Asp62=)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00174 in 1,613,790 control chromosomes in the GnomAD database, including 40 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

Genes affected
GABRR2 (HGNC:4091): (gamma-aminobutyric acid type A receptor subunit rho2) Gamma-aminobutyric acid (GABA) is the major inhibitory neurotransmitter in the mammalian brain where it acts at GABA receptors, which are ligand-gated chloride channels. The protein encoded by this gene is a member of the rho subunit family and is a component of the GABA type A receptor complex. This gene exists on chromosome 6q next to the gene encoding the rho 1 subunit of the GABA type A receptor, in a region thought to be associated with susceptibility for psychiatric disorders and epilepsy. Polymorphisms in this gene may also be associated with alcohol dependence, and general cognitive ability. [provided by RefSeq, Apr 2016]
